Hidden Gems: Meet Shanita McAfee Bryant of The Prospect Urban Eatery

Today we’d like to introduce you to Shanita McAfee Bryant.

Hi Shanita, can you start by introducing yourself? We’d love to learn more about how you got to where you are today?
I have been in the for-profit part of the restaurant for 23 years. for the last ten years, there has been a real shortage of qualified workers in Kansas city especially. During this time, I worked with all of the existing programs to get interns/employees. The participants, while they were eager to work most need more assistance than just a job. About six years ago, I was working in Seattle for an event and was introduced to Farestart/ Catylist Kitchen, at the time I wished we had something like that here but was not at a place in my career where I could do it. The seed was planted and now I have shifted to the social impact part of the business.

Appreciate you sharing that. What should we know about The Prospect Urban Eatery?
The Prospect: An Urban Eatery will provide culinary training and gainful employment opportunities to an underutilized, disadvantaged community, resulting in sustainable careers and a skilled workforce in the Kansas City food industry. Instruction will occur in a teaching kitchen so participants can work in a well-equipped, collaborative space that inspires innovative thinking and where participants will develop skills in culinary arts and nutrition education.
